A stone stele depicting Jizô Bosatsu 地蔵菩薩 standing in quiet meditation, carved in relief from granite.

The compassionate bodhisattva is portrayed in the form of a humble monk, standing before a pointed mandorla-shaped halo. His hands are clasped before the chest, holding a wish-fulfilling jewel nyoihôju 如意宝珠.

The sculpture has acquired an attractive weathered surface with naturally developed lichen, reflecting many years of outdoor exposure.

Period: Japan, Shôwa period (1926–1989).

Dimensions: Height: 45 cm; Width: 19.5 cm; Depth: 12.5 cm.

The sculpture is in very good condition, with wear consistent with long-term outdoor exposure and a naturally developed lichen patina. Please refer to the photographs for a clear impression of the condition.

Jizô Bosatsu 地蔵菩薩, affectionately known as Ojizô-sama お地蔵様, is one of the most beloved figures in Japanese Buddhism. Revered as the protector of children, travellers, and those in need, he is especially associated with guiding the souls of deceased children and offering comfort to the departed. His image is commonly found along roadsides, in temple precincts, and in cemeteries throughout Japan, where he serves as a symbol of compassion and protection.
